Evaluation of morphology and position of glenoid fossa in Class I and Class II malocclusions- A cephalometric study

Journal Title: IP Indian Journal of Orthodontics and Dentofacial Research - Year 2016, Vol 2, Issue 4

Abstract

Aim: To analyse glenoid fossa position in Class I, II (div 1 and 2) malocclusions and to analyse variation in the shape of the glenoid fossa in different mandibular configurations. Materials and Methods: The cephalometric study was carried on lateral films of 45 subjects aged 12 - 18 years. They were divided into three groups based on the ANB angle (and anterior occlusal relation) and also based on the mandibular plane angle. Analysis comprised of linear and angular measurements for the assessment of the position of the glenoid fossa and the inclination of articulating surface of the glenoid fossa, which was also correlated with the mandibular configuration.
